Warner Scott Recruitment is seeking an Audit Senior to join a prestigious mid-tier firm in London. This role offers a competitive salary of up to £55,000 and hybrid working options.

The ideal candidate will be ACA or ACCA qualified with a minimum of 3 years’ experience in UK practice conducting audits.

Your responsibilities will include:

  • Audit fieldwork testing
  • Leading audits throughout various industry sectors
  • Managing junior staff
  • Progressing within a supportive environment that encourages professional development
